The biennial conference offers a broad interdisciplinary overview of advanced materials and nanotechnology, and provides an exciting forum to discuss new and exciting advances in the field.
Technical symposia include:
• nanoengineered materials and devices.
• nanolithography.
• nanoscale optics.
• nanotube growth and device concepts.
• nanoparticle synthesis and applications.
• nanophotonics, electron microscopy.
• biomolecular assembly.
• bionano-technologies (including bioMEMs and microfluidics,).
• conducting polymers and molecular materials.
• functional nanocoatings.
• hybrid materials.
• novel semiconductor materials,
• strongly electron correlated materials.
• soft matter.
• physics of clusters and cluster-based devices and new materials and devices for radiation imaging.
• plasmonics.
• nanopore science.
